off

Need of Online Internet Marketing Services for Online Business Promotion

It is the experience of square zero, and should you find yourself making a keyword glossary driving the online marketing campaigns for an unsure period of time, you may be in one. For those who will be embarking on a new or refreshed keyword process—here would be five squares...